What Factors Influence Gutter Installation Costs in Central Florida?
- 20 minutes ago
- 2 min read
Installing gutters is a smart investment for any homeowner in Central Florida. Gutters protect your home from water damage by directing rainwater away from your foundation. But the cost of gutter installation can vary widely. Knowing what drives these costs helps you plan your budget and choose the best solution for your home.

Type of Gutter System
One of the biggest factors affecting cost is the type of gutter system you choose. There are two main types:
Seamless gutters: These are custom-made on-site to fit your roof perfectly. They cost more upfront but reduce leaks and require less maintenance.
Sectional gutters: These come in pre-cut sections that are joined together. They are usually cheaper but more prone to leaks and damage over time.
In Central Florida, where heavy rains are common, seamless gutters often provide better long-term value despite the higher initial price.
Material Quality
The material used for gutters also impacts cost. Common materials include:
Aluminum: Lightweight, rust-resistant, and affordable. Aluminum gutters are popular in Florida due to their durability.
Copper: More expensive but offers a unique look and lasts longer.
Steel: Strong but prone to rust unless properly coated.
Aluminum gutters, especially seamless ones, strike a good balance between cost and performance in the Florida climate.
Size of Your Home and Roof Complexity
The larger your home, the more gutters you need, which increases the total cost. Also, complex rooflines with many angles, valleys, or multiple stories require more precise measurements and custom fittings. This complexity adds to labor time and materials.
For example, a simple single-story home with a straightforward roof will cost less to gutter than a multi-level home with several roof sections.
Installation Quality
Proper installation is crucial for gutters to work well. This includes:
Correct pitch to ensure water flows toward downspouts
Secure mounting to withstand storms and wind
Efficient downspout placement to prevent water pooling near the foundation
Poor installation can lead to leaks, sagging gutters, and costly repairs. Choosing an experienced installer who understands Central Florida’s weather patterns is essential.

Planning Your Gutter Installation Budget
When budgeting, consider:
Type of gutter system (seamless vs sectional)
Material choice (aluminum is cost-effective)
Size and complexity of your home
Installation quality and warranty offered
